This lecture is hosted by the Centre for Sustainability in Mining and Industry, the GCSRI, and the Industrial and the Industrial and Mine Water Research Unit.
Dr Dirk-Jan Koch, Special Envoy Natural Resources of the Netherlands, will present this lecture.
The lecture will address pertinent water issues relevant to South Africa such as:
- Addressing significant water challenges;
- Strategic cooperation between the government, entrepreneurs and the water and mining platform to achieve effective water management within the industry; and
- Case studies of the Dutch integrated water-management programme in Africa.
